q56The Midlands of England: Economic Backwater or an Agricultural Powerhouse? Environmental Evidence from Prehistory to Modern Times Recorded in Sediments from Aqualate Mere, Central England, UK

T. Mighall,N. J. Pittam,I. Foster,P. Ledger,J. Jordan,A. M. Cortizas,M. Bateman

Published 2023 in Environmental Archaeology

ABSTRACT

Archaeological and palaeoecological evidence relating to human activity in the English Midlands is scant compared to elsewhere in Britain. Knowledge of human activity in pre-Roman and Roman times is often fragmentary and disparate in parts of the region where it could be assumed that the resident population was small with little Roman impact.
